Mergence Corporation serves as a holding company that operates in the movie-on-demand marketplace, primarily for the hotelmotel sectors and software technologies industries. Mergences principal executive offices are located in Irvine, California. Mergence Corp operates under Specialty Retail class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ange. It employs 3 people.

Other Consideration for investing in Mergence Pink Sheet

If you are still planning to invest in Mergence Corp check if it may still be traded through OTC markets such as Pink Sheets or OTC Bulletin Board. You may also purchase it directly from the company, but this is not always possible and may require contacting the company directly. Please note that delisted stocks are often considered to be more risky investments, as they are no longer subject to the same regulatory and reporting requirements as listed stocks. Therefore, it is essential to carefully research the Mergence Corp's history and understand the potential risks before investing.
